Title :
Multiple-Wavelength Transmission using FP-LD for Increasing Upstream Capacity in Asymmetric TDM-PON

Abstract :
We propose a new technique for multi-wavelength upstream transmission in time division multiplexed-passive optical networks using FP-LDs at optical network units. The scheme increases upstream capacity without the use of costly higher speed burst-mode transceivers.
